The &am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Penglaizhen Formation&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; ({{zh|s=蓬莱镇组|t=蓬萊鎮組|p=Péngláizhèn Zǔ}}), is a geological [[Formation (geology)|formation]] in [[Sichuan]], [[People&amp;#039;s Republic of China|China]]. It was formerly thought to be [[Late Jurassic]] in age. The underlying [[Suining Formation]] has been dated to the [[Aptian|Upper Aptian]], about 114 Ma, which would suggest that the Penglaizhen Formation is [[Albian]] at the oldest.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ite journal|last1=Wang |first1=Jun |last2=Norell |first2=Mark A. |last3=Pei |first3=Rui |last4=Ye |first4=Yong |last5=Chang |first5=Su-Chin |date=July 2019 |title=Surprisingly young age for the mamenchisaurid sauropods in South China |url= |journal=Cretaceous Research |volume=104 |issue= |page=104176 |bibcode=2019CrRes.10404176W |doi=10.1016/j.cretres.2019.07.006}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; However, a subsequent study suggested that the dates for the Suining Formation have been altered by geologic processes. It dates the formation to the around the Jurassic-Cretaceous boundary, about 145 Ma, so the Penglaizhen Formation would likely be [[Berriasian]] or [[Valanginian]] in age.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ite journal|last=Huang|first=Diying|date=19 October 2018|title=Jurassic integrative stratigraphy and timescale of China|url=http://link.springer.com/10.1007/s11430-017-9268-7|journal=Science China Earth Sciences|language=en|volume=62|issue=1|pages=223–255|doi=10.1007/s11430-017-9268-7|bibcode=2019ScChD..62..223H |s2cid=134359019|issn=1674-7313|url-access=subscription}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; Dinosaur remains are among the fossils that have been recovered from the formation.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;latejurassicdistribution&amp;quot;&amp;gt;Weishampel, David B; et al.
